Intro
As a house owner, acknowledging indications that show your home demands instant plumbing interest is vital for stopping expensive damage and aggravation. Allow's explore a few of the leading signs you must never disregard.
Lowered Water Pressure
Among one of the most common signs of plumbing problems is lowered water stress. If you notice a considerable decrease in water stress in your faucets or showerheads, it could signal underlying problems such as pipe leaks, mineral buildup, or issues with the supply of water line.

Parasite Infestations
Parasites such as roaches, rodents, and pests are attracted to moisture and water sources, making water leakages and damaged pipes ideal breeding premises. If you see an increase in parasite task, maybe an indication of plumbing issues that need to be addressed.
Unpleasant Odors
Foul odors emanating from drains or drain lines are not only unpleasant however also a measure of plumbing issues. Drain smells might suggest a damaged sewer line or a dried-out P-trap, while mildewy scents might indicate mold and mildew development from water leaks.
Visible Water Damage
Water stains on wall surfaces or ceilings, along with mold and mildew or mildew growth, are clear signs of water leakages that need instant attention. Ignoring these indicators can bring about structural damage, endangered indoor air quality, and pricey repair work.
Strange Sounds
Gurgling, banging, or whistling sounds coming from your plumbing system are not regular and ought to be checked out without delay. These noises could be brought on by problems such as air in the pipelines, loose fittings, or water hammer-- a sensation where water circulation is suddenly stopped.
Structure Cracks
Cracks in your house's foundation may signify underlying plumbing concerns, especially if they coincide with water-related problems inside your home. Water leakages from pipelines or sewage system lines can cause soil erosion, causing foundation settlement and cracks.
Mold Growth
The visibility of mold and mildew or mildew in your house, specifically in wet or improperly ventilated areas, shows excess dampness-- a typical consequence of water leaks. Mold not just damages surface areas yet additionally postures wellness dangers to residents, making punctual plumbing repair services vital.
Slow Drainage
Sluggish drainage is one more red flag that shouldn't be overlooked. If water takes longer than normal to drain from sinks, showers, or bath tubs, it could suggest an obstruction in the pipes. Overlooking this issue could lead to complete clogs and possible water damage.
Sudden Increase in Water Expenses
If you observe a sudden spike in your water expenses without an equivalent rise in use, it's a strong indication of covert leaks. Even little leaks can squander considerable amounts of water in time, resulting in filled with air water expenses.

HOW TO KNOW IF YOUR HOUSE NEEDS PLUMBING MAINTENANCE?
Your home’s plumbing system plays a vital role in ensuring the smooth flow of water and maintaining a comfortable living environment. However, over time, wear and tear can occur, leading to plumbing issues that can disrupt your daily routine. To avoid costly repairs and unexpected emergencies, regular plumbing maintenance is essential. If you are asking how to know if your house needs a plumbing maintenance, here are some key signs to watch for and maintenance tips to keep your home’s water systems in excellent condition.
Watch for Warning Signs.
Several indicators can suggest that your home needs plumbing maintenance. These signs include slow drainage, low water pressure, recurring leaks, foul odors, and unusual sounds coming from the pipes. Pay attention to these warnings as they can indicate underlying issues that require immediate attention.
Schedule Regular Inspections.
Preventive maintenance is crucial to catch plumbing problems before they escalate. Consider scheduling regular inspections with a professional plumber who can assess your plumbing system for any hidden leaks, corrosion, or potential issues. Regular inspections can help you identify problems early on, saving you from costly repairs and water damage.
Maintain Drainage Systems.
Clogged drains are a common plumbing issue that can lead to water backups and other complications. Avoid pouring grease, coffee grounds, or other debris down the drain, and use drain covers to prevent hair and debris from entering the pipes. Regularly clean your drains using natural remedies or approved drain cleaners to keep them clear. Winterize Your Plumbing.
In colder climates, freezing temperatures can cause pipes to burst, leading to significant water damage. Before the winter season arrives, insulate exposed pipes, disconnect outdoor hoses, and consider installing pipe insulation sleeves. Taking these preventive measures can protect your plumbing system during freezing weather.
